如何给服务器开放8080
-
要给服务器开放端口号8080,需要按照以下步骤进行操作:
-
登录服务器:首先,使用SSH等工具登录到你的服务器。确保你有管理员权限或具有足够的权限来进行必要的更改。
-
防火墙设置:检查服务器上的防火墙设置。你需要确保防火墙允许通过8080端口的流量。具体的操作方式可能因使用的防火墙工具不同而有所区别。
- 如果你使用的是
iptables作为防火墙工具,可以使用以下命令来开放8080端口:
sudo iptables -A INPUT -p tcp --dport 8080 -j ACCEPT- 如果你使用的是
ufw作为防火墙工具,可以使用以下命令来开放8080端口:
sudo ufw allow 8080/tcp这个设置将允许服务器接受通过8080端口的TCP连接。
- 重新加载防火墙设置:在完成防火墙设置后,你需要重新加载防火墙规则以使其生效。具体操作也将根据你使用的防火墙工具而有所不同。
- 如果你使用的是
iptables,可以使用以下命令重新加载规则:
sudo iptables-restore < /etc/iptables/rules.v4- 如果你使用的是
ufw,可以使用以下命令重新加载规则:
sudo ufw reload- 验证端口是否开放:完成上述步骤后,你可以使用以下命令验证8080端口是否已成功开放:
netstat -tuln | grep 8080如果端口已成功开放,你将看到类似下面的输出:
tcp6 0 0 :::8080 :::* LISTEN通过上述步骤,你就可以成功地将8080端口开放到你的服务器上了。请确保在开放端口之前,了解相关安全措施并采取适当的措施,以确保服务器的安全性。
1年前 -
-
要给服务器开放8080端口,您可以按照以下步骤进行操作:
-
检查服务器防火墙设置:首先,您需要确定服务器上的防火墙是否允许流量通过8080端口。检查服务器的防火墙设置以确保该端口未被阻止。
-
修改服务器防火墙规则:如果服务器上的防火墙设置不允许8080端口的流量通过,您需要修改防火墙规则以打开该端口。具体的操作步骤可能因操作系统的不同而有所差异。以下是几个常见操作系统的示例:
- 对于Ubuntu:使用
ufw命令来管理防火墙规则。您可以运行以下命令开放8080端口:
sudo ufw allow 8080- 对于CentOS:使用
firewall-cmd命令来管理防火墙规则。您可以运行以下命令开放8080端口:
sudo firewall-cmd --zone=public --add-port=8080/tcp --permanent sudo firewall-cmd --reload - 对于Ubuntu:使用
-
修改服务器应用程序配置:如果服务器上运行着某个应用程序,该应用程序可能还需要做一些配置更改才能监听和响应8080端口上的请求。请阅读应用程序的文档以了解如何进行相应的配置更改。
-
测试8080端口的可用性:在所有设置都完成后,您可以使用网络工具来测试8080端口是否已成功开放。您可以尝试使用telnet命令或使用在线端口扫描工具进行测试。
-
设置安全措施:打开8080端口可能会增加服务器的安全风险。为了保持服务器的安全性,您可以采取一些安全措施,例如:
- 使用强密码:确保为服务器上的账户和应用程序设置强密码,以防止不明身份的人员尝试入侵服务器。
- 在防火墙上限制访问:只允许需要访问8080端口的特定IP地址或IP范围进行连接。
- 使用SSL/TLS加密:如果您的应用程序涉及敏感数据传输,强烈建议为服务器上的应用程序配置SSL/TLS加密,以确保数据的安全传输。
需要注意的是,在开放任何端口之前,您应该仔细评估并了解相关的安全风险,并确保服务器的其他安全措施也已完善。
1年前 -
-
开放服务器的8080端口是为了允许外部设备和网络访问服务器上运行的应用程序。下面是一些建议的方法和操作流程来给服务器开放8080端口。
方法一:使用防火墙软件开放8080端口
- 确保服务器上已经安装了防火墙软件,比如iptables(用于Linux)或Windows防火墙(用于Windows)。
- 打开终端(对于Linux服务器)或运行命令提示符(对于Windows服务器)。
- 输入适当的命令或命令行参数来打开8080端口,比如使用iptables,可以执行以下命令:
sudo iptables -A INPUT -p tcp --dport 8080 -j ACCEPT对于Windows防火墙,可以参考Microsoft文档或使用Windows防火墙图形界面进行相应设置。
方法二:修改服务器的防火墙规则
- 使用SSH客户端通过命令行远程登录服务器。
- 找到并编辑服务器的防火墙配置文件。对于Linux服务器,通常是
/etc/iptables/rules.v4,对于Windows服务器,可以使用防火墙配置工具进行修改。 - 在配置文件中添加一条规则,允许从外部访问8080端口。例如,在Linux服务器上,可以在
/etc/iptables/rules.v4文件中添加以下规则:-A INPUT -p tcp --dport 8080 -j ACCEPT注意:具体的语法和步骤可能因操作系统和使用的防火墙软件而有所不同。
方法三:使用路由器或网络设备设置端口转发
- 进入路由器或网络设备的管理页面。
- 寻找“端口转发”或“端口映射”选项,并打开它。
- 添加一条规则,将外部的8080端口指向服务器的内部IP地址和端口。具体的设置方法可能因设备品牌和型号而有所不同,可以参考设备的说明文档或搜索网络上的教程。
方法四:使用服务器管理工具开放8080端口
- 安装和配置适当的服务器管理工具,如cPanel、Plesk等。
- 打开服务器管理工具的控制面板,并找到“防火墙设置”或类似的选项。
- 添加一条规则,允许从外部访问8080端口,并保存设置。
总结:
以上是几种常见的方法来给服务器开放8080端口。根据服务器的操作系统和网络设备的不同,可以选择合适的方法进行设置。无论选择哪种方法,务必遵守网络安全原则,并确保只允许必要的端口对外开放,以减少潜在的安全风险。1年前